National Kidney Foundation’s Innovation Fund Invests In Klinrisk To Revolutionize Chronic Kidney Disease Care
The National Kidney Foundation (NKF) Innovation Fund invested in Klinrisk, an artificial intelligence-based medical device company. Klinrisk is dedicated to transforming the early identification and management of high-risk chronic kidney disease (CKD) through accurate clinical risk prediction and decision support. Financial details about the investment were not disclosed.
With the support of the NKF's Innovation Fund, Klinrisk will further enhance its predictive models and expand their implementation across health care systems.
